ʻOkiuma Zirconium (ZrO₂), i ʻike ʻia hoʻi ʻo zirconium dioxide, he mea keramika hana kiʻekiʻe koʻikoʻi. He pauka keʻokeʻo a melemele māmā paha me nā waiwai kino a me nā kemika maikaʻi loa. Loaʻa iā Zirconia kahi kiko heheʻe ma kahi o 2700°C, paʻakikī kiʻekiʻe, ikaika mechanical kiʻekiʻe, kūpaʻa thermal maikaʻi a me ke kūpaʻa kemika, a hiki ke kū i ka ʻōpala waikawa a me ka alkali a me nā wahi wela kiʻekiʻe. Eia kekahi, loaʻa i ka zirconium oxide kahi helu refractive kiʻekiʻe a me nā waiwai optical maikaʻi loa, no laila ua hoʻohana nui ʻia ia ma ke kahua optical.
Ma nā hana maoli, maʻemaʻeʻokikene zirconiumLoaʻa nā pilikia hoʻololi pae (ʻo ka hoʻololi ʻana mai ka pae monoclinic a i ka pae tetragonal e hoʻololi i ka nui a me ka haki ʻana o nā mea), no laila pono pinepine e hoʻohui i nā mea hoʻopaʻa e like me yttrium oxide (Y₂O₃), calcium oxide (CaO) a i ʻole magnesium oxide (MgO) e hana i ka zirconium oxide paʻa (Stabilized Zirconia) e hoʻomaikaʻi i kona mau waiwai mechanical a me ke kūpaʻa ʻana i ka haʻalulu wela. Ma o nā kaʻina hana doping a me sintering kūpono, ʻaʻole hiki i nā mea zirconia ke mālama wale i nā waiwai mechanical maikaʻi loa, akā hōʻike pū i ka conductivity ionic maikaʻi, kahi e hoʻohana nui ʻia ai i nā keramika kūkulu, nā cell wahie, nā sensor oxygen, nā implants lapaʻau a me nā ʻoihana ʻē aʻe.
Ma waho aʻe o nā noi mea kūkulu kuʻuna, hoʻokani pū ka zirconia i kahi kuleana koʻikoʻi i ke kahua o ka mālama ʻana i ka ʻili ultra-precision, ʻoi aku hoʻi i ke kahua o nā mea polishing kiʻekiʻe. Me kona mau waiwai kino kū hoʻokahi, ua lilo ka zirconia i mea koʻikoʻi nui no ka polishing pololei.
Ma ke kahua o ka wili ʻana,zirconiaHoʻohana nui ʻia ʻo ia ma ke ʻano he pauka polishing kiʻekiʻe a me ka slurry polishing. Ma muli o kona paʻakikī kaulike (ʻo ka paʻakikī Mohs ma kahi o 8.5), ka ikaika mechanical kiʻekiʻe a me ka inertness kemika maikaʻi, hiki i ka zirconia ke hoʻokō i ka ʻili haʻahaʻa loa me ka hōʻoia ʻana i ka wikiwiki polishing kiʻekiʻe, a loaʻa kahi hoʻopau aniani. Ke hoʻohālikelike ʻia me nā mea polishing kuʻuna e like me ka alumini oxide a me ka cerium oxide, hiki i ka zirconia ke kaulike maikaʻi i ka wikiwiki wehe ʻana o nā mea a me ka maikaʻi o ka ʻili i ka wā o ke kaʻina polishing, a he mea nui ia i ke kahua o ka hana ultra-precision.
ʻO ka pauka wiliwili Zirconia ma ke ʻano laulā he nui ka ʻāpana i kāohi ʻia ma waena o 0.05μm a me 1μm, kahi kūpono no ka wili ʻana i ka ʻili o nā mea kikoʻī kiʻekiʻe. ʻO kāna mau wahi hoʻohana nui e pili ana i: ke aniani optical, nā aniani kāmela, ke aniani pale kelepona paʻalima, nā substrates disk paʻa, nā substrates sapphire LED, nā mea metala kiʻekiʻe (e like me nā titanium alloys, ke kila kila, nā mea hoʻonaninani metala makamae) a me nā mea hana keramika holomua (e like me nā keramika alumina, nā keramika silicon nitride, a pēlā aku). I kēia mau noi,ʻokikene zirconiumhiki i ka pauka wili ke hōʻemi pono i nā hemahema o ka ʻili a hoʻomaikaʻi i ka hana optical a me ke kūpaʻa mechanical o nā huahana.
I mea e hoʻokō ai i nā koi o nā kaʻina hana polishing like ʻole,ʻokikene zirconiumhiki ke hana ʻia i hoʻokahi pauka polishing, a i ʻole hiki ke hoʻohui ʻia me nā mea polishing ʻē aʻe (e like me ka cerium oxide, alumini oxide) e hana i kahi slurry polishing me ka hana ʻoi aku ka maikaʻi. Eia kekahi, ʻo ka slurry polishing zirconium oxide kiʻekiʻe-maʻemaʻe e hoʻohana pinepine i ka ʻenehana nano-dispersion e hoʻopuehu nui i nā ʻāpana i loko o ka wai e pale aku i ka agglomeration, e hōʻoia i ke kūpaʻa o ke kaʻina polishing a me ke kūlike o ka ʻili hope loa.
Ma keʻano holoʻokoʻa, me ka hoʻomaikaʻi mau ʻana i nā koi maikaʻi o ka ʻili ma ka ʻenehana ʻike uila, ka hana optical, ka aerospace a me nā kahua lapaʻau kiʻekiʻe.ʻokikene zirconium, ma ke ʻano he ʻano hou o ka mea hoʻopili pono kiʻekiʻe, he manaʻolana ākea loa kona no ka hoʻohana ʻana. I ka wā e hiki mai ana, me ka hoʻomohala mau ʻana o ka ʻenehana mīkini ultra-precision, e hoʻomau ka hoʻomohala ʻana o ka noi loea o ka zirconium oxide i ke kahua hoʻopili, e kōkua ana i ka hoʻokō ʻana i nā pono hana kiʻekiʻe.
